Reeva Steenkamp’s family has given a new three-part documentary series a nod.

The series about the life of the model and media personality will premiere on M-Net later in August.

Steenkamp was shot and killed by her boyfriend, fallen icon and athlete, Oscar Pistorius. He shot her through a bathroom door on Valentine’s Day in 2013.

Her life will be immortalised in this docuseries titled My Name is Reeva.

It is said to be an emotive and sensitively told story.

The docuseries is said to "breathe life into Reeva’s existence through intimate interviews with her parents, as well as close friends and family, showing the kind of woman she was in the prime of her life."

Two-time Safta-nominated director, producer and writer Warren Batchelor of WB Productions directed this project. It is produced by David Taylor and written by Safta winner Justin Strydom.

Steenkamp’s parents, Barry and June Steenkamp, say: 

We fully endorse Warren and his team to bring out the truth in this documentary and show the world who Reeva really was.

Cactus Tree Entertainment is involved in the production of this docuseries, which will be broadcast across Africa.

The co-presidents of the production house, Benn Watson and Liz Levenson, say: “Too often, and especially in this case, the victims of crimes are overlooked. Along with our amazing production partners and the Steenkamp family, we are honoured to be able to bring this story to screen.”

The documentary will also touch on Pistorius’ quest to make parole just seven years after his conviction.

This process involves an encounter with Steenkamp’s parents. The possibility of his parole created a media frenzy only rivalled by the initial reports of what had transpired between Pistorius and Steenkamp.

“As Barry and June seek justice for their daughter and having agreed to an audience with Pistorius ahead of the parole hearing, they want answers: why did this senseless murder happen at all?

“My Name is Reeva attempts to answer this question, but more importantly, it tells the true story of Reeva: her triumphs in the face of adversity,” M-Net added.

My name is Reeva will debut at 8:30pm on August 25.
